.banner
{
background: #f0e9c0 url(musicline33.gif) no-repeat top fixed; text-align: center;
 RULES: NONE;
 FRAME: BOX;
 border: none;
}

.header2 
{
background:#cea272 url(musicline3.gif) no-repeat top fixed;
/*		overflow:scroll;
		width:600px;
		height:200px;*/
/*text-align: center;
background-color: #741847;
/net1/www-new/CraftersClearance/Photos/* /
border-style: none;

purpleish  CCCCFF
*/
}

.alink {
 color: #d6be63;
 vertical-align: middle;
}

a.button {
    /* Sliding right image */
    background: transparent url('/include/button_right.png') no-repeat scroll top right; 
display: block;
float: left;
height: 40px; /* CHANGE THIS VALUE ACCORDING TO IMAGE HEIGHT */
margin-right: 6px;
padding-right: 20px; /* CHENGE THIS VALUE ACCORDING TO RIGHT IMAGE WIDTH */
/* FONT PROPERTIES */
text-decoration: none;
color: #000000;
font-family: Arial, Helvetica, sans-serif;
font-size:12px;
font-weight:bold;
}

a.button span {
/* Background left image */ 
background: transparent url('/include/button_left.png') no-repeat; 
display: block;
line-height: 40px; /* CHANGE THIS VALUE ACCORDING TO BUTTONG HEIGHT */
/*padding: 0px 0 5px 18px;*/
} 

a.button:hover span{
-moz-opacity:.50;
filter:alpha(opacity=50);
opacity:.50;
}

/**/
a.ibtn  {
    background: transparent url('/include/button_right.png') no-repeat scroll top right; /* Sliding right image */
    display: block;
    float: left;
    height: 32px; /* CHANGE THIS VALUE ACCORDING TO IMAGE HEIGHT */
    margin-right: 6px;
    padding-right: 20px; /* CHENGE THIS VALUE ACCORDING TO RIGHT IMAGE WIDTH */
    /* FONT PROPERTIES */
    text-decoration: none;
    color: #000000;
    font-family: Arial, Helvetica, sans-serif;
    font-size:12px;
    font-weight:bold;
}

a.ibtn span {
    background: transparent url('/include/button_left.png') no-repeat; /* Background left image */
    display: block;
    line-height: 22px; /* CHANGE THIS VALUE ACCORDING TO BUTTONG HEIGHT */
    padding: 7px 0 5px 18px;
}

a.ibtn div {
    background: transparent url('/include/button_left.png') no-repeat; /* Background left image */
    display: block;
    line-height: 22px; /* CHANGE THIS VALUE ACCORDING TO BUTTONG HEIGHT */
    padding: 7px 0 5px 18px;
}

a.ibtn:hover span{
    text-decoration:underline;
    }


/**/
a.ibtn2  {
    background: transparent url('/include/button_right.png') no-repeat scroll top right; /* Sliding right image */
    display: block;
    float: left;
    height: 32px; /* CHANGE THIS VALUE ACCORDING TO IMAGE HEIGHT */
    margin-right: 6px;
    padding-right: 20px; /* CHENGE THIS VALUE ACCORDING TO RIGHT IMAGE WIDTH */
    /* FONT PROPERTIES */
    text-decoration: none;
    color: #000000;
    font-family: Arial, Helvetica, sans-serif;
    font-size:12px;
    font-weight:bold;
}

a.ibtn2 span {
    background: transparent url('/include/button_left.png') no-repeat; /* Background left image */
    display: block;
    line-height: 40px; /* CHANGE THIS VALUE ACCORDING TO BUTTONG HEIGHT */
    padding: 7px 0 5px 18px;
}

a.ibtn2 div {
    background: transparent url('/include/button_left.png') no-repeat; /* Background left image */
    display: block;
    line-height: 40px; /* CHANGE THIS VALUE ACCORDING TO BUTTONG HEIGHT */
    padding: 7px 0 5px 18px;
}

a.ibtn2:hover span{
    text-decoration:underline;
    }

/**/
    
.btn {
	float: left;
	clear: both;
	color: #fff;
	background: url(/images/btn_left.png) no-repeat;
	padding: 0 0 0 10px;
	padding: 0px;
	margin: 0px;
}

.btn a{
	float: left;
	height: 40px;
	background: url(/images/btn_stretch.png) repeat-x left top;
	line-height: 40px;
	margin: 0px 0px 0px 10px;
	padding: 0px;
	color: #fff;
	font-size: 1em;
	text-decoration: none;
}

.btn span {
	background: url(/images/btn_right.png) no-repeat;
	float: left;
	color: #fff;
	width: 10px;
	height: 40px;
	padding: 0px;
}

.btn:hover{
-moz-opacity:.50;
filter:alpha(opacity=50);
opacity:.50;
}

.btn_addtocart { 
	background-color: green; 
	}


/**/
    
.tblBtnStyle
{
	border-collapse: collapse; 
	background-color: #ffe25c;
	height: 40px;
}

.tblBtnStyleHover
{
	border-collapse: collapse; 
	background-color: #ffe25c;
	height: 40px;
	-moz-opacity:.50;
	filter:alpha(opacity=50);
	opacity:.50;
}

.tblBtnLf 
{
	background-color: #ffe25c;
	background: url(/images/btn_left2.png) no-repeat left;
	color: #fff;
	padding: 0px;
	margin: 0px;
}

.tblBtnCn
{
	background: url(/images/btn_stretch.png) repeat-x left top;
	color: #fff;
	padding: 0px;
	margin: 0px;
	text-align: center;
}

.tblBtnRt 
{
	background: url(/images/btn_right.png) no-repeat right;
	color: #fff;
	padding: 0px;
	margin: 0px;
}

.tblBtn:hover{
-moz-opacity:.50;
filter:alpha(opacity=50);
opacity:.50;
}

.mybuttons {
	color: #474e2f;
	font-weight: bold;
	width: auto;
	/*margin-left: 10px;
	color: #fff;
	float: left;
	*/
	display: inline;
	border: 1px solid #000;
	text-decoration: none;
	padding: 3px 15px;
	text-align: center;
	background: #fff url(/images/btn_stretch.png) ;
}

.mybuttons:hover {
	color: #FF8000;
	cursor: pointer;
}

.tdbuttons 
{
color: black;
font-family: arial;
/*background-color: #f0cb25;  18d73c;*/
text-align: center;
border-style: none; /* ridge */
padding: 0px;
}

.thbuttons 
{
/*background-color: #f0cb25;*/
text-align: center;
border-style: none;
padding: 0px;
}

.body 
{
background-color: #6b0821;  /*#CCCCFF;*/
font-family: arial;
}

.jobDescBody 
{
background-color: #f6ffad;
font-family: arial;
}

.divul
{       margin: 0;
        padding: 0px 0px 0px 0px;
        list-style: none;
color: black;
font-family: arial;
background-color: #aaaaaa;;  /*18d73c;*/
        text-align: left;
        float: left;
    }

.divli
{       margin: 0;
        padding: 3px 0px 10px 0px;
color: black;
font-family: arial;
background-color: #aaaaaa;;  /*18d73c;*/
        text-align: left;
        float: left;
    }


.ibox {
	font-size: 0.8em;
	margin-right: 0.8em;
	width: 111px;
	margin-bottom: 1em;
}

.ibox a {
	font-weight: normal;
	color: rgb(64, 69, 72);
}

.ibox a:hover {
	color: #b31616;
	background: url("/images/gradientGoldLite110.png") 0 0 no-repeat;
}

a.ilink {
	display: block;
    border: red 1px;
	padding: 0px;
	margin-bottom: 0.1em;
	text-decoration: none;
	color: #000000;
	width: 111px;
	vertical-align: middle;
	background: url("/images/gradientGoldNorm110.png") 0 0 no-repeat;
	text-align: center;
}

.oneLineHigh
{
    line-height: 40px;
}


a.ilink span {
	display: block;
	min-height: 40px;
	padding: 0px;
} * html a.ilink span { height: 40px; }

a.ilinkHIDE span {
	background: url("images/gradientGold402.png") 0 100% no-repeat;
}
a.ilink strong {
	font-size: 15px;
	text-decoration: none;
	font-weight: bold;
	color: #000000;
}

a.ilink em {
	font-style: normal;
	font-weight: normal;
	color: #eeeeee;
	letter-spacing: 0;
	display: block;
	font-size: 1em;
}

a.ilink p {
	font-style: normal;
	font-weight: normal;
	color: #eeeeee;
	min-height: 40px;
    line-height: 40px;
	letter-spacing: 0;
    vertical-align: middle;
	display: block;
	font-size: 1em;
}

a.ilink:hover, a.ilink:hover span, a.ilink:hover strong {
	color: #000000;
	cursor: pointer; /* need for IE6 */
	background-position: 100% 0;
}
a.ilink:hover span {
	background-position: 100% 100%;
}

